Key Quotes
"Army Region 2 assures the public that the Army remains committed to protecting sovereignty, national interests, and ensuring border security to its fullest capability."
กองทัพภาคที่ 2 ขอให้พี่น้องประชาชนมั่นใจว่า กองทัพบกยังคงยึดมั่นในการปกป้องอธิปไตย รักษาผลประโยชน์ของชาติ และดูแลความปลอดภัยของประชาชน ตามแนวชายแดนอย่างเต็มกำลังความสามารถ
"The Cambodian side came to pay respects to Phra Thamwachirayankosol (Luang Ta Yuen Khantipalo) and had a normal discussion; it was not an inspection or dispute as reported in some news."
ฝ่ายกัมพูชาได้เดินทางเข้ามาแสดงความเคารพต่อพระธรรมวชิรญาณโกศล (หลวงตาเยื้อน ขนฺติพโล) และมีการพูดคุยสอบถามกันตามปกติ ไม่ได้มีลักษณะการตรวจสอบหรือสร้างความขัดแย้งตามที่ปรากฏในบางกระแสข่าว
"I confirm that the road construction is within Thai sovereign territory, with no issues of intrusion or land loss."
ยืนยันว่าการดำเนินงานก่อสร้างถนนเป็นการทำงานภายในเขตอธิปไตยของประเทศไทย ไม่มีประเด็นเรื่องการรุกล้ำหรือการเสียดินแดนแต่อย่างใด
